Sonography of a human jackstone calculus

Summary
Jackstone calculi, urinary tract stones resembling toy jacks, were incidentally detected using abdominal sonography. This is the first reported case of jackstone calculus identification via ultrasound in a human patient.
Area of Science:
- Urology
- Radiology
- Medical Imaging
Background:
- Jackstone calculi are urinary tract stones primarily composed of calcium oxalate dihydrate.
- Their characteristic appearance is well-documented on radiography and computed tomography (CT) in humans and animals.
- Previous literature lacks reports of jackstone calculi identified through sonographic examination in humans.
Observation:
- A large jackstone calculus was incidentally discovered during abdominal sonography.
- The patient was a 75-year-old male.
Findings:
- This case represents the first documented instance of a jackstone calculus identified using diagnostic ultrasound in a human.
- Sonography can be an effective tool for detecting these specific urinary tract stones.
Implications:
- Highlights the utility of sonography in diagnosing urinary tract calculi, including rare presentations like jackstone calculi.
- May prompt consideration of sonography for identifying jackstone calculi in clinical practice.
- Contributes to the imaging literature on jackstone calculi across different modalities.
